Yes there is a difference.  WebFlow is SAP's new name for the product
formerly known as SAP Business Workflow.  The name reflects workflow's
ability to direct work items to the web.  Webflow, Inc., is an SAP Partner,
and provides pre-configured 'best-practice' workflow solutions.  They also
provide consulting, and are the hosts of the archive of this list.

There IS going to be a Fall Conference; thank you for giving me the chance
to announce it.  The Business Technology group, which includes E-commerce,
Archiving, Technical, and Workflow/WebFlow tracks, will be meeting in
Phoenix, AZ, September 16 - 18.   The Workflow/WebFlow Board is hard at
work preparing an aggressive and informative conference for the Fall.
Please stay tuned (to this list, or the ASUG web site) for more details.
